如何为多个用户的每个数据库条目创建唯一ID

时间:2013-12-16 23:34:19

标签: c# sql-server sql-server-2012-express

我正在开发一个c#程序,将由20到60个用户同时使用。用户将信息输入到各种文本字段中,并从组合框中进行选择,然后将信息保存到共享数据库。我的问题是如何为数据库的每个条目创建一个唯一的ID,以便以后可以通过ID进行搜索?根据喜好,我希望ID小于8个字符或数字。该数据库是在SQL Server 2012 Express中设计的。

感谢分享!

2 个答案:

答案 0 :(得分:5)

我认为您正在寻找一个标识列。它将为您插入的每一行提供唯一的ID。标识列对于每一行都是唯一的,并且每次创建行时自动递增。

以下两种资源可以帮助您:

答案 1 :(得分:0)

感谢您的所有帖子,我能够使用标识列,结果很棒,我在标识列中指定了起始位置。感谢